A new scam tricked people into installing malware by pretending to be an "Aw, Snap!" error message. A Trojan was downloaded from a shortened URL, and visitors were asked to install a "root certificate" using deceptive PowerShell instructions. RedLine Stealer is the name of this virus, which managed to skip Windows Defender and install itself as a startup. A spoof popup was added to the websites `index.php` file and customised in many languages to trick users. Use twofactor authentication and strong passwords, keep frequent backups, and make sure your website is updated and secure regularly to protect against such threats. To improve enterprisescale AI capabilities, IBM presented the Spyre Accelerator for IBM Z mainframe systems and the future Telum II Processor at the Hot Chips 2024 conference. The Telum II Processor integrates an AI accelerator core and Data Processing Unit DPU along with enhanced frequency, memory, and a 40% bigger cache to enhance speed and save energy usage. In addition, with a 75watt PCIe adaptor, the Spyre Accelerator provides scalable, ensemblemethod support and more AI processing capability. With the Spyre offering up to 1TB of memory and the Telum II anticipated to operate at 5.5GHz, these advancements meet the rising power requirements for generative AI. By 2025, both technologies should be ready. Read More..

The Deepfake Detector is a tool developed by McAfee to detect advanced deepfake audio in videos in response to the increasing problem of recognising AIgenerated audio. As AI technology develops, creating highly realistic audio that resembles genuine voices is becoming more common, making it harder for listeners to tell which recordings are authentic. To protect users privacy, the Deepfake Detector analyses audio streams for possible deepfakes immediately on their devices. Users are notified with a red symbol and given details for additional verification if questionable audio is found. Nevertheless, the application cannot analyse DRMprotected content. McAfee intends to expand the Deepfake Detectors availability beyond Lenovo Copilot+ PCs to improve user security in an AIdriven digital world. Read More..

Samsung has enhanced user engagement with voice commands by integrating Bixby, its native AI voice assistant, into its Bespoke AI home appliances. With this new functionality, users may offer Bixby complicated, multistep directions, like changing temperature settings or scheduling laundry, and Bixby will be able to comprehend and carry them out. It also offers gadget recommendations and performancerelated answers to queries concerning appliances. There are plans for a more comprehensive integration of Bixby on a few items, including the Bespoke AI robotic vacuum, refrigerator, robotic mop, and air conditioner. Furthermore, customers can generate personalised graphics in various themes and styles using the generative wallpaper tool in Samsungs Bespoke AI Family Hub Refrigerator. Read More..

In an agreement worth around 500 million yuan $70 million, Chinas Didi Global is negotiating to sell its intelligent driving and cockpit assets to AutoAi, a division of statebacked digital mapping company NavInfo. After a problematic regulatory phase, Didi intends to return its attention to its core ridehailing business. As a result of the deal, Didi will become a significant stakeholder in AutoAi after contributing more than 200 million yuan to the business. This action follows Didis prior $744 million sale to Xpeng of its EV development division. The arrangement, anticipated to be disclosed soon, might affect 200–300 workers while strengthening Didis alliance with AutoAi and NavInfo. Read More..

The owners of Philippine Tank Storage International are considering the potential of attracting a strategic investor for their $500 million or more big petroleum storage facility located in the Philippines. Metro Pacific Investments Corp. of the Philippines and Keppel Infrastructure Trust of Singapore are both exploring the transaction. In 2020, they bought a Philippine tank together for $334 million, and it runs the Philippine Coastal Storage & Pipeline Corp. At the moment, Keppel Infrastructure Trust has a slightly higher voting share than the other entity, although both have equal stakes. Talking with possible investors is still underway to grow the company and realise the assets worth. With a 40% improvement in EBITDA since the acquisition, the facility—which is situated on former U.S. military bases—can hold six million barrels of petroleum. Read More..

PDD Holdings, a Chinese company that runs Temu and Pinduoduo, underperformed market sales projections in the second quarter, which caused a 28% decline in its U.S. shares, the worst oneday decline since its 2018 IPO. This drop, which erased over $40 billion in market capitalisation, was caused by CEOs gloomy remarks on growing local ecommerce rivalry and unpredictabilities abroad. CoCEO Chen Lei signalled a move to highquality development that will impact profitability by citing issues including shifting customer demand and rising competition. PDDs Q2 revenue of 97.06 billion yuan $13.64 billion fell short of the 100 billion yuan target due to a tripling of general and administrative expenditures and increased operating expenses. Final offers valued at around €14 billion $15.6 billion each were submitted to Deutsche Bahns logistics division Schenker by a consortium headed by CVC Capital Partners and Danish transport company DSV. To list Schenker on the Frankfurt Stock Exchange and keep its German headquarters and trademark, the CVC consortium has presented an option that may increase its bid to €16 billion. Deutsche Bahn plans to sell Schenker to pay off its over €30 billion in debt and concentrate on improving rail service. It is anticipated that in the upcoming weeks, the bids will be decided upon definitively, perhaps resulting in one of the most significant transactions in European history. Read More..
